All Careers Advice

Found 45 articles

  • IT service manager

    An IT service manager is responsible for overseeing and ensuring the efficient delivery of IT services to meet the needs of the organization and its users. An IT service manager plays a crucial role in ensuring that an organization’s IT services an…

  • IT support

    IT support professionals are the backbone of modern businesses, ensuring technology systems run smoothly and solving technical issues to keep operations on track. In today’s technology-driven world, IT support professionals are indispensable. Wheth…

  • IT technician

    An IT technician is responsible for maintaining and troubleshooting an organization's computer systems, networks, and hardware to ensure smooth technological operations. An IT technician is a key player in ensuring the smooth functioning of an organi…

  • IT trainer

    IT trainers empower individuals and teams by teaching them how to effectively use technology to enhance their work and achieve their goals. As technology becomes an integral part of every workplace, the role of an IT trainer is more important than ever.…

  • Machine learning engineer

    Machine learning engineers build and deploy systems that enable machines to learn and improve from data without explicit programming. Machine learning (ML) engineers sit at the intersection of data science and software engineering. They are responsible f…

  • Network engineer

    Network engineers design, implement, and maintain computer networks that ensure seamless communication and data sharing across devices and systems. Network engineers are the backbone of modern IT infrastructure, ensuring that businesses, organizations, a…

  • Penetration tester

    Penetration testers, or ethical hackers, simulate cyberattacks to identify and fix security vulnerabilities in systems, ensuring robust protection against malicious threats. In an era where cyber threats are a daily reality, penetration testers play a cr…

  • QA engineer

    A QA engineer is responsible for ensuring that products and software are of the highest quality by identifying defects and ensuring they meet the required standards. A Quality Assurance (QA) engineer plays a crucial role in the software development lifec…

  • Scrum master

    A scrum master is responsible for guiding and facilitating agile scrum teams to ensure they follow agile principles, removing obstacles, and helping the team deliver high-quality results. A Scrum Master is a critical role within the agile development fra…

  • Software engineer

    Software engineers design, develop, and maintain software systems that solve real-world problems and drive innovation in technology. Software engineers play a crucial role in the technology-driven world we live in today. They use their expertise in progr…

  • Software tester

    Software testers ensure that software applications work as intended by identifying bugs, improving functionality, and guaranteeing a seamless user experience. In the software development process, software testers play a critical role by ensuring that app…

  • Solutions architect

    Solutions architects design and implement technical solutions that align with business goals, ensuring efficient and scalable technology systems. Solutions architects bridge the gap between business needs and technology, providing strategic guidance on h…

  • Systems analyst

    Systems analysts bridge the gap between business needs and IT systems by evaluating and improving technological solutions to optimize organizational performance. A systems analyst is a vital role within any organization that relies on technology to opera…

  • Technical writer

    Technical writers transform complex technical information into clear, concise, and user-friendly documentation for a wide audience. A technical writer plays a key role in bridging the gap between technical experts and end-users by creating manuals, guide…

  • Web designer

    A web designer is responsible for creating visually appealing, user-friendly websites that align with both client needs and modern web standards. Web designers play a crucial role in developing the look and feel of websites. They combine creative and tec…

  • Web developer

    A web developer builds and maintains websites, ensuring they are functional, user-friendly, and optimized for performance. Web developers are essential in the digital age, as they are responsible for creating the backbone of websites and web applications…

  • How to write a career break CV

    If you are looking to get back into the workplace having taken some time out the prospect may seem daunting.

  • Why the right job titles can make or break your CV

    Although many people don’t like to be labelled, in the world of recruitment, we are all job titles.

  • Should you use one generic CV?

    Your first CV is just the start. If you’ve written it for a specific application then that is exactly the right approach. You need to continue that approach with every job application you make.

  • Why the first page of your CV is the most important

    With most recruiter’s skim reading a CV in less than 30 seconds, you need to think carefully about how you order the information.